Wall Waterproofing in Tuscaloosa, AL
Wall waterproofing services help protect the interior of a property from moisture intrusion by sealing and treating exterior and interior wall surfaces. This service is often requested for projects such as basement waterproofing, foundation wall sealing, and crawl space moisture control. Property owners typically want to understand the types of waterproofing methods available, the areas that need treatment, and how these solutions can prevent issues like mold growth, structural damage, and interior water stains.
Before requesting wall waterproofing, homeowners should assess the specific problem areas, such as damp or cracked walls, and consider the overall condition of the foundation and basement. It is also helpful to know if there has been previous water intrusion or signs of moisture accumulation. Understanding the scope of the project, including whether interior or exterior work is needed, can ensure the appropriate solutions are implemented to maintain a dry, stable environment inside the property.

Wall Waterproofing Questions
What is wall waterproofing? Wall waterproofing involves applying protective materials to prevent water from penetrating basement or foundation walls, helping to keep interiors dry.
Which types of walls can benefit from waterproofing? Basement, foundation, and retaining walls are common candidates for waterproofing to prevent moisture issues.
How does waterproofing protect a property? It reduces the risk of water intrusion, mold growth, and structural damage caused by moisture buildup.
What signs indicate a need for wall waterproofing? Signs include dampness, efflorescence, peeling paint, or water stains on interior walls.
